1. The New Reality of Retail IT Economics
Retail IT environments have become larger, faster, and more complex than ever before.
Today’s retail technology stack typically includes:
-
eCommerce and marketplace platforms
-
POS and in-store transaction systems
-
Order management and fulfillment systems
-
Inventory and supply-chain databases
-
Pricing and promotion engines
-
CRM and loyalty platforms
-
Marketing analytics and personalization engines
-
Cloud data warehouses and real-time analytics
Each of these systems consumes compute, storage, network, and database resources—often across hybrid and multi-cloud environments.

2. RevOps Efficiency Depends on IT Performance and Cost Intelligence
Revenue Operations (RevOps) in retail unifies sales, marketing, pricing, and customer experience around a shared revenue goal. But RevOps efficiency is impossible without reliable, performant, and cost-optimized technology systems.
2.1 Performance as a Revenue Driver
Database and application performance directly impact:
-
Page load times and checkout conversion rates
-
Pricing accuracy and promotion execution
-
Inventory visibility and order fulfillment
-
Loyalty engagement and personalization
-
Customer satisfaction and repeat purchases
Even milliseconds of latency can result in lost revenue during high-traffic events.

3. Why Traditional Retail Performance and FinOps Tools Fall Short
Most retailers rely on fragmented toolsets:
-
Monitoring tools focused on infrastructure metrics
-
APM tools focused on application traces
-
Native cloud billing dashboards
-
Spreadsheet-driven cost allocation
3.1 Lack of Database-Level Intelligence
Retail workloads are database-intensive. Without deep SQL and workload visibility, teams cannot:
-
Understand true performance bottlenecks
-
Attribute costs accurately to revenue channels
-
Optimize queries driving peak-hour spend
3.2 Static FinOps Without Context
Traditional FinOps tools identify savings opportunities but do not understand:
-
Performance risk
-
Revenue impact
-
Customer experience sensitivity
This often leads to cost optimization decisions that harm growth.
